Though Sagrada Familia stands as Antoni Gaudi’s most celebrated masterpiece, the private tour also immerses visitors in the architect’s other remarkable works throughout Barcelona.
The tour explores La Pedrera, a residential building renowned for its organic, undulating facade. Participants then visit Casa Batlló, a residential home transformed by Gaudi’s distinct style, featuring colorful tiled roofs and bone-like balconies.
With a knowledgeable guide providing insights into Gaudi’s design philosophy and life, the tour offers a comprehensive look at the iconic architect’s genius and influence across the city.
As visitors step inside the towering Sagrada Familia, they’re immediately captivated by Gaudi’s visionary design. The audio guide provides insightful commentary on the church’s intricate details and symbolism.
Soaring columns resemble branching trees, while ornate facades depict biblical scenes. Guests marvel at the interplay of light, color, and architecture.

Visitors are generally allowed to take photos inside the Sagrada Familia, but flash photography is prohibited. It’s best to check the church’s current photography policies before your visit to ensure a smooth and enjoyable experience.
There’s no strict dress code for visiting the Sagrada Familia, but modest attire is expected. Avoid shorts, bare shoulders, and swimwear. Dress comfortably for the walking tour, as the church can get crowded and warm.
The best time to visit the Sagrada Familia is typically in the morning when it’s less crowded. This allows visitors to appreciate the cathedral’s intricate details without feeling rushed or overwhelmed by large tour groups.
